Patent number: 10315668Abstract: A hopper car gate with a frame having multiple openings and one or more solid sections positioned between adjacent openings, an operating mechanism coupled to the frame, and a door supported by the frame. The door has multiple solid sections to match the number of openings in the frame and one or more openings positioned between adjacent solid sections. The door is movable by the operating mechanism between a closed position, in which the solid sections of the door block the openings in the frame, and an open position, in which the openings in the door are aligned with at least some of the openings in the frame and the solid sections of the door are aligned with at least some of the solid sections of the frame.Type: GrantFiled: January 9, 2017Date of Patent: June 11, 2019Assignee: AERO TRANSPORTATION PRODUCTS, INC.Inventor: Stephen R Early

Patent number: 9725100Abstract: A railcar hatch cover assembly having a cover, a latch engaging structure, a latch coupled to the cover, and a handle coupled to the latch. The handle is configured to be grasped by an operator. When a substantially vertical force is applied to the handle, it moves the latch from a latched position to an unlatched position and moves the cover from a closed position to an open position. When the cover is dropped from the open position to the closed position, the latch contacts the latch engaging structure and moves from the unlatched position to the latched position. A railcar latch assembly having a latch coupled to the cover and a handle coupled to the latch. The latch has an arcuate bottom surface that contacts the latch engaging structure to move the latch from an unlatched position to a latched position.Type: GrantFiled: December 10, 2014Date of Patent: August 8, 2017Assignee: AERO TRANSPORTATION PRODUCTS, INC.Inventor: Stephen R. Early

Patent number: 9358988Abstract: A hopper car gate with a frame, a door supported by the frame and horizontally moveable between open and closed positions, a rack mounted to the door, and first and second shafts supported by the frame. A first gear mounted to the first shaft engages the rack. Second and third mating gears are mounted to the first and second shafts, respectively. A hopper car with first and second hopper car gates mounted to first and second hoppers, respectively. Doors of the gates move horizontally to an open position in opposite directions from each other with shaft rotation in the same direction. A hopper car gate opening and closing system including a hopper car gate with a pair of shafts, a gear mounted on each shaft, and racks that are positioned to engage the gears as the gate moves with respect to the racks.Type: GrantFiled: December 12, 2013Date of Patent: June 7, 2016Assignee: AERO TRANSPORTATION PRODUCTS, INC.Inventor: Stephen R. Early

Patent number: 9073557Abstract: A railcar hatch cover assembly having at least first and second covers each moveable between an open position and a closed position. First and second gears are mounted to the first and second covers, respectively. Third and fourth gears are mounted to a shaft that rotates between first, second, third, and fourth positions in sequence. The third gear is engaged with the first gear as the shaft rotates from the first position to the third position, and the fourth gear is engaged with the second gear as the shaft rotates from the second position to the fourth position. As the shaft rotates from the second position to the third position, the first cover assists in rotating the shaft and opening the second cover. The hatch cover assembly may have any number of covers, which as they move to an open position assist in the opening of another cover.Type: GrantFiled: December 19, 2013Date of Patent: July 7, 2015Assignee: AERO TRANSPORTATION PRODUCTS, INC.Inventor: Stephen R. Early

Patent number: 8850991Abstract: A hopper car gate assembly having a frame with opposed side walls, opposed end walls, and top and bottom openings. The gate assembly has a door with a lower section that is supported by the frame and an upper section that is vertically spaced from the lower section. The door is moveable between a closed position, in which the lower section blocks the bottom opening, and an open position, in which cargo can exit through the bottom opening. A drive mechanism engages the upper section of the door to move the door between its closed and open positions. Preferably, the door has a middle section that is joined to and extends upward from the lower section, and the upper section is joined to and extends away from the middle section.Type: GrantFiled: March 9, 2012Date of Patent: October 7, 2014Assignee: Aero Transportation Products, Inc.Inventors: Stephen R. Early, Brian Early

Patent number: 8371235Abstract: A hopper car gate having a frame, a moveable door supported by the frame, and a set of walls coupled with the frame. The walls have a lower edge partially spaced above the door, and are positioned to define a vacuum chamber between the walls and the frame. The vacuum chamber is in fluid communication with a vacuum opening formed in the frame. A vacuum adapter configured for mounting on a hopper car gate. The adapter has first and second sets of walls with a vacuum chamber between the sets of walls. The vacuum chamber is in fluid communication with a vacuum opening in the first set of walls.Type: GrantFiled: December 20, 2010Date of Patent: February 12, 2013Assignee: Aero Transportation Products, Inc.Inventor: Stephen R. Early

Patent number: 7752979Abstract: A hopper car having an increased volume. The car has side walls, end walls, a bottom, and first and second sloping surfaces. The bottom lies at least partially in a horizontal plane and includes a plurality of spaced apart openings. The side walls, end walls, and horizontal plane define a volume X. The first and second sloping surfaces are located between adjacent openings and joined to the bottom adjacent the openings. The sloping surfaces extend upwardly from the bottom to present an inverted V enclosing a volume Y. The volume Y is no more than approximately 1 to 5% of the volume X.Type: GrantFiled: October 4, 2007Date of Patent: July 13, 2010Assignee: Aero Transportation Products, Inc.Inventor: Stephen R. Early

Publication number: 20090090268Abstract: A hopper car having double-curved side walls for transporting bulk solids. The car has side walls, end walls, and a bottom which are all joined to present a container for transporting the bulk solids. The bottom presents at least one opening for discharge of the bulk solid. Each side wall presents upper and lower convex sections forming an indentation at approximately the vertical center of the side wall.Type: ApplicationFiled: October 4, 2007Publication date: April 9, 2009Inventor: Stephen R. Early
